HOW TO BE GOOD IN SOFTWARE TESTING?

 


Introduction: In the dynamic world of software development, the role of software testing has become increasingly vital. Quality assurance is not just a phase in the development process; it's a mindset and a set of skills that every proficient software tester should possess. In this blog post, you will delve into the key aspects of how to be good in software testing, covering everything from fundamental concepts to advanced techniques. 1. Understand the Basics: Before diving into the complexities of software testing, it's crucial to have a strong foundation in the basics. Familiarize yourself with different types of testing, such as unit testing, integration testing, system testing, and acceptance testing. Understand the importance of test cases and test scenarios in ensuring comprehensive coverage. 2. Learn Testing Techniques: Equip yourself with various testing techniques to enhance your testing arsenal. This includes black-box testing, white-box testing, grey-box testing, and their respective advantages. Knowing when and how to apply each technique is essential for effective test planning and execution. 3. Master Test Design: Proficient test design is at the heart of successful software testing. Learn how to create clear, concise, and comprehensive test cases. Understand the significance of equivalence partitioning, boundary value analysis, and state transition testing in designing robust test scenarios. 4. Automation Skills: Automation has revolutionized software testing by improving efficiency and accuracy. Acquire proficiency in popular testing tools like Selenium, JUnit, TestNG, and others. However, remember that automation is a complement to manual testing, not a replacement. Knowing when to automate and when to perform manual testing is a key skill. While manual testing is valuable, automation testing is increasingly crucial for efficient and repeatable testing processes. Learn a programming language such as Java, Python, or JavaScript to script and execute automated tests. This skill significantly contributes to the effectiveness of your testing efforts 5. Explore Different Environments: Software applications run on diverse platforms and environments. Familiarize yourself with different operating systems, browsers, and devices to ensure your testing is comprehensive. This will help identify issues that may arise in specific environments. 8. Embrace Agile Methodologies: Agile methodologies have become the norm in software development. Understand the principles of Agile and how testing fits into iterative development cycles. Being adaptable and responsive to changes is a key trait of a successful software tester in an Agile environment. Explore various testing methodologies such as Agile and DevOps. Understand how testing fits into these methodologies and adapt your approach accordingly. Agile testing, for example, emphasizes continuous testing throughout the development cycle. 9. Bug Advocacy: Effective bug advocacy involves more than just reporting issues. Provide detailed information, steps to reproduce, and potential impact on the system. Advocate for the resolution of critical issues and collaborate with the development team to ensure a quick turnaround. 10. Build a Testing Mindset: Finally, cultivate a testing mindset. Be curious, skeptical, and proactive in identifying potential issues. Develop an understanding of the end user's perspective and strive to ensure that the software meets their expectations for functionality and usability.
